# Subscription Tier: Corvane Pro (Managers Only)

For the incoming director: Corvane Pro is our new mid-market tier, launching in the spring window. It bundles advanced reporting and priority onboarding, priced between Essentials and Enterprise. Pilot accounts show strong conversion from Essentials. Rollout gates: billing migration, support training, updated contracts. The commercial intent behind this tier is summarised below.

internal memo for hahip-tawip: Wenmirox Freight is in early talks to buy Zorixek Partners for about $366.8 million. The Istir launch date is October 9, and nothing goes to the press before then. Legal wants the Juloxix Partners term sheet countersigned before January 11.

Off-site run checklist — item 4: Signed contracts transfer

Collect the folder of countersigned Bravelle agreements from the legal cabinet at the Northgate office before departure. Confirm the page count against the transfer sheet, seal the folder in the grey pouch, and note the seal number in the run log. These originals move to the Calder Street office for archiving; copies stay behind. The office manager signs the release line before the pouch leaves the building. The courier hand-over must follow the instruction below.

drop instructions, hahip-badug: the quenox ralath courier leaves the kaseth fraiel rusiel tameth belys istdor ralion giliel ledger at gate 7830 under passcode 165413

Handover: stale-cache postmortem on Quillbeam's pricing service. Root cause: TTL never refreshed after the failover in the Drossel cluster. Fix shipped; invalidation now keyed on upstream version. Marek owns the follow-up alert. Dashboards look clean for 48h. For the sync, note we bumped eviction thresholds and pinned replica counts. Current service configuration values are as follows.

config for fajop-bahop:
[sorion]
port = 3306
region = west-1
host = sorion.merlaqforge.example
team = wenael
timeout_ms = 500
retries = 3

### Action item: Harrowfield gateway buffering

During the outage, the Harrowfield telemetry gateway dropped readings from roughly forty tractors because its in-memory buffer had no overflow policy. Owner for the fix is the Fieldwire team: add disk-backed spill, cap retention at six hours, and alert when the buffer exceeds half capacity. Target is two sprints out. Progress will be reported at this sync until closed. Design notes, capacity math, and the review checklist are being tracked on the internal page:

runbook for yahop-tajep: https://jenkins.olvarqstack.internal/settings